Creative output and style Akira Brave777’s work typically blends multimedia formats: short-form videos, stylized imagery, original or remixed music, and written posts. Aesthetically, the content leans into cyberpunk and synthwave influences—neon palettes, glitch effects, and retro-futuristic motifs—while also drawing on anime, vaporwave, and gaming subcultures. This mixture creates a nostalgic yet forward-looking sensibility that resonates with internet-native audiences. Narratively, Akira often employs fragmented storytelling and persona-driven performance, using the pseudonym itself as a character through which themes like identity, loneliness, and digital aspiration are explored.
